Im using Supersized jQuery plugin (http://buildinternet.com/project/supersized/) to show my own photos to the visitors. The visitor can purchase every image on the site, so I decided to add a Buy Now button.
I would like to use PayPal for this, and I found an easy solution for that. The problem is with the buy now button, because every image has unique price, so I need to change the price parameter in the anchor's href attribute. How can I do that?

If you're looking to add some information to a anchor href attribute then you can do something like the below.
The price could be included in a data-
attribute on the image.
<img src="your/image/source.jpg" data-price="100" />
You could then include a click handler to the buy now button that retrieves price from the closest image and then adds it to the href
attribute.
$('.buynow').on('click', function(){
//Find closest image
closestImage = $(this).closest('img');
//Get the price
imagePrice = closestImage.data('price');
//Add the price to the href of the .buynow button
$(this).attr('href','http://yourpaypalscreen.com/' + imagePrice + '/etc');
});
Please note this isn't a working solution but an example to get you started.
